The Beauty of Sleek and Timeless Staircases
A classic staircase design never goes out of fashion. If you want a look that will stand the test of time, a traditional or sleek staircase is a perfect choice.
Timeless staircases typically feature:
-
Solid oak or hardwood materials
-
Traditional spindles and balustrades
-
Elegant handrails and newel posts
-
Neutral tones to suit any interior
These staircases suit period properties, family homes and anyone looking for long-lasting value without worrying about changing trends. A timeless staircase also makes it easy to redecorate in the future, as it adapts beautifully to different interior styles over time.
A well-crafted traditional staircase adds warmth, character and reliability to any home.
Modern and Trending Staircase Designs
If you love bold interiors and contemporary spaces, a modern staircase might be the perfect fit.
Some of the most popular modern staircase trends include:
-
Glass balustrades for a light and open feel
-
Floating staircases for a minimal, high-end look
-
Metal and wood combinations for an industrial edge
-
Open riser designs for improved natural light
Modern staircases work particularly well in renovations, new builds and open-plan homes where the staircase becomes a centrepiece of the space.
They create a striking visual impact and help give your home that “wow factor” as soon as someone walks through the door.
How to Choose the Right Staircase for Your Home
Still undecided between sleek and timeless or modern and trending? Here are some key things to consider:
1. Your Property Style
Your home’s architecture plays a huge role. Victorian homes often suit traditional staircases, while modern builds pair perfectly with sleek, minimalist designs.
2. Space & Layout
Some designs are better suited for narrow or open spaces. For example, spiral or floating staircases work great in smaller or modern layouts.
3. Your Lifestyle
If you have young children or older family members, safety and durability should be a priority. Timber staircases with traditional balustrades can be a safer and more practical option.
